Understanding the Paving Process for Florida Conditions
Paving a parking lot in Central Florida is more than just laying down asphalt; it's a multi-stage engineering project designed to combat sandy soil, high water tables, and intense heat. A proper installation follows a meticulous sequence to ensure longevity.
1. Site Assessment and Planning Every successful project begins with a thorough evaluation. Contractors will assess existing soil conditions, identify drainage patterns, and plan for proper water runoff away from buildings and parking surfaces. This stage is crucial for anticipating issues with Winter Haven's sandy subgrade and high groundwater levels.
2. Grading and Excavation The existing area is cleared of debris and vegetation. The ground is then expertly graded to establish a consistent slope, typically between 2% and 5%, to direct rainwater toward drains or percolation areas 1. Proper grading is the first line of defense against ponding water, which is a primary cause of pavement failure.
3. Subgrade Preparation and Stabilization This is arguably the most critical step for Florida properties. The native sandy soil must be mechanically compacted to create a firm, unyielding foundation. An unstable subgrade will settle unevenly over time, leading to cracks and potholes in the asphalt above, no matter how thick it is 2.
4. Base Installation A strong, stable base is non-negotiable. Contractors install a 6 to 18-inch layer of crushed, angular aggregate (like limestone). This base layer distributes the weight of vehicles, provides additional drainage, and prevents the soft sand beneath from shifting. The thickness depends on expected traffic loads 3.
5. Asphalt Application Hot-mix asphalt (HMA) is applied in one or more layers, usually totaling 2 to 3 inches in thickness. Paving must occur when ambient temperatures are above 50°F to ensure the material remains workable and bonds properly during compaction 4. The mix used often incorporates polymers designed for higher stability in Florida's heat.
6. Compaction and Finishing While the asphalt is still hot, heavy rollers compact it to a smooth, dense surface. Proper compaction removes air pockets, increases strength, and creates the final finish. Insufficient compaction leads to premature raveling (loosening of aggregate) and reduced pavement life.
7. Curing The new lot needs time to harden fully. While it may be ready for light traffic in 24-48 hours, it's best to avoid heavy trucks or sharp turns for up to a week. The asphalt continues to cure and gain strength over several months.
Key Challenges for Pavement in Winter Haven
Local property owners and managers face specific environmental factors that directly impact asphalt performance.
- Sandy Soil Stability: Florida's sandy soil lacks the cohesive strength of clay. Without proper compaction and a robust base, it can settle or wash away, especially during heavy rains, leading to sinkholes and structural cracks in the pavement 5.
- High Water Table: Groundwater is often close to the surface in Winter Haven. This moisture can weaken the subgrade and base from below if not properly managed during construction. It underscores the need for excellent drainage design 6.
- Drainage Management: With frequent afternoon thunderstorms, efficient water runoff is essential. Standing water (ponding) seeps into tiny cracks, softening the base and leading to "alligator" cracking and potholes. Solutions include installing catch basins, French drains, and ensuring the finished pavement has the minimum recommended slope 7.
- High Heat and UV Exposure: Summer temperatures regularly exceed 90°F, with asphalt surface temperatures hitting 130°F or higher. This heat can soften asphalt, causing rutting under the weight of parked vehicles. Specifying high-temperature performance-grade binders during installation is key 8 9.
- Humidity and Oxidation: High humidity can slow the curing process. Furthermore, intense UV radiation breaks down the asphalt binder over time, making it brittle and leading to cracks. This makes a regular maintenance plan, including sealcoating every 2-3 years, a mandatory investment to protect the pavement 10.

Cost Factors for Asphalt Parking Lots
The cost of pavement installation in Winter Haven varies based on project scope, materials, and site conditions. Prices are typically quoted per square foot.
- New Asphalt Paving: For a standard installation on a prepared site, costs generally range from $2.50 to $5.00 per square foot 11 12. This includes excavation, base, and asphalt placement.
- Full-Depth Reconstruction: This is the most comprehensive option, involving complete removal of old pavement and rebuilding the subbase. Due to the extensive labor and materials, costs range from $6.00 to $10.00 per square foot 13.
- Resurfacing (Overlay): If the existing base is sound, a new layer of asphalt can be applied over the old. This is a cost-effective renewal method, typically costing $1.00 to $3.50 per square foot 14.
- Concrete Parking Lots: While less common for large lots due to higher upfront cost, concrete is an alternative. Prices for a concrete lot are significantly higher, ranging from $7.00 to $12.00 per square foot 15.
- Sealcoating: This essential maintenance service, which protects against UV rays and water, costs between $0.15 and $0.30 per square foot 16.
Final pricing is influenced by project complexity, accessibility, local labor rates, and the price of asphalt mix (which fluctuates with oil prices). Specialized installations, like permeable pavement for enhanced drainage, will also be at the higher end of the cost spectrum 17 18.
Choosing the Right Pavement Contractor
Selecting a qualified contractor is as important as the materials used. Look for a paving company with:
- Local Experience: Proven familiarity with Winter Haven's soil and climate challenges.
- Proper Licensing and Insurance: Essential for protecting your property.
- Detailed Written Estimates: A clear, line-item quote that outlines the scope, materials (including asphalt mix type), and warranty.
- Strong References: Ask for and contact references for similar commercial projects.
- Focus on Drainage: Their proposal should explicitly address how water will be managed on your site.
